Job summary

Blue Origin is seeking an experienced avionics engineer in Seattle to support the development of the New Glenn launch vehicle. You will be responsible for developing avionics hardware, supporting architecture trades, and leading technology initiatives. This role requires a commitment to quality and safety in aerospace systems.

The ideal candidate should have an undergraduate degree in Electrical or Computer Engineering, over 7 years of experience in electronics hardware development, and excellent technical communication skills. Your contributions will directly impact the future of space exploration.

Qualifications

  • 7+ years of experience in electronics hardware development.
  • Experience designing sophisticated commercial or aerospace electronic assemblies.
  • Hands-on experience with analog, digital, and mixed-signal circuit analysis.

Responsibilities

  • Develop avionics hardware for various spaceflight systems.
  • Support avionics architecture trades studies and risk analyses.
  • Participate in technology development and safety initiatives.
